The embedded web server's screens should be reasonably self-explanatory, and a little exploration will
probably show you what you need to know. All entries show the current values of the print server's
parameters, and you can change those values by entering new ones (if your network administrator has
allowed full access to them). Note that if you change the print server's IP address, you will lose the
connection to the print server. You can reconnect by pointing your browser at the new IP address.
Some Useful Techniques
Printing a configuration page
To print a configuration page, press the Test button on the print server.
This will print out the current value of the print server's configuration parameters on the attached
printer. The section on
Interpreting the Configuration Page
will help you understand the meaning of the
items on the configuration page.
